Reclassification of Agromyces fucosus subsp. hippuratus as Agromyces hippuratus sp. nov., comb. nov. and emended description of Agromyces fucosus

The taxonomic position of Agromyces fucosus subsp. hippuratus is revised on the basis of molecular and phenotypic data. Phylogenetic analysis based on 16S rRNA gene sequences, DNA–DNA relatedness values and differences from other species in phenotypic traits revealed in this and earlier studies suggested reclassification of A. fucosus subsp. hippuratus as a separate species, Agromyces hippuratus sp. nov., comb. nov. The type strain is VKM Ac-1352T (=JCM 9087T). An emended description of Agromyces fucosus is given.


The GenBank/EMBL/DDBJ accession number for the 16S rRNA gene sequence of Agromyces fucosus VKM Ac-1345T is AY158025 and that of Agromyces cerinus subsp. nitratus VKM Ac-1351T is AY277619.
